All Students

The first step in applying for admission is to Create an Account. Once completed you may begin the application for your child(ren). You will receive an email requiring you to verify your account before you can proceed with the application.

  • We accept applications year round.
  • Applications for multiple students may be completed under one account.
  • Information will be saved should you log out before submitting the application.

Day Students

  • Admissions criteria:
    • Family professes faith in Jesus Christ.

    • Family is active in an evangelical church.

    • Family subscribes to and/or supports Ben Lippen’s Statement of Faith and Unity Statement

    • Student is seeking college entrance as demonstrated by appropriate academic progress.
